Unforgiven 2004

1. Chris Benoit + William Regal defeated Ric Flair + Batista by submission

Now this was a good tag team match. Batista was showing signs of improvement, but watching the three veterans in there was good fun.

Rating: 3.25 (out of 5)

2. Trish Stratus defeated Victoria by pinfall

This was a real solid wrestling match here. Trish's character development really help put her over as someone you wanted to watch in the ring.

Rating: 2.25

3. Tomko defeated Stevie Richards by pinfall

Unfortunately, that led to this. Why the referee let this go on so long is beyond me? The crowd turned on the angle within seconds and this was just torture to watch.

Rating: 0

4. Chris Jericho defeated Christian in a Ladder Match to win the Intercontinental Championship

***Match Of The Night***

This match doesn't get nearly the credit it deserves. Okay, it's obvious that I love both of these guys, but still, just because they didn't have any death defying spots, doesn't mean this doesn't rule.

Rating: 4

5. Shawn Michaels defeated Kane by pinfall

Does Shawn Michaels ever have bad matches? There certainly aren't many.

Rating: 3

6. La Resistance defeated Tajiri + Rhyno by pinfall

Hey, another pretty good tag match. I actually really liked the team of Tajiri + Rhyno. It's just too bad they never did anything with them.

Rating: 2

7. Triple H defeated Randy Orton by pinfall to win the World Heavyweight Championship

And just like that, the Orton era is over. This was an okay match and their first of many over the years.

Rating: 2.5

Well, minus the one absolutely horrible match, this was actually a pretty good show. Raw was the better show at this time, but that isn't saying much because this was the low point for Smackdown. However, everyone brought their working shoes and put on a solid Raw-only show.

Overall Rating: 78%
